Transaction 76c85ccd9be7fff00ddf4f2644bad6ab32f0097107d661a7610de6f89d232545
1 Input
1 Output
-
76c85ccd9be7fff00ddf4f2644bad6ab32f0097107d661a7610de6f89d232545:0
- value
- 120090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86322d8a9944ee0c926e6e6965865df946809c0e OP_EQUAL
- address
- 3DvaafqPHXBT9PuALnM5WSa68eCJ1CCqqv